Finally Ready With My New Saas - Feedbackmonkey
I already have a fairly successful SAAS product for coders in the web crawling space called ProxiesAPI.
It only made sense for me to create another in a space I understand so well.
FeedbackMonkey is a visual feedback/bug tracking tool for makers, coders, testers, agencies etc.
Origin of the idea:
I always wanted a way to explain to my coders visually what I meant by my feedback and I used all sorts of work arounds to solve this problem. I used ClickUp a project management tool to do this but it is super clunky and then settled on Notion. It sorta worked but its not built for bug or feedback tracking.
My tool needed to have a chrome extension for capturing and annotating screenshots.
I also needed a embeddable widget that people could embed into their website so people who were not ready to download an extension could still be able to provide feedback, example regular site visitors.
I also needed to segregate feedback based on projects and have a resolution center that is collaborative.
I found the 4 panel arrangement the best after a lot of trial and error.
I ...
... could go through issues on the left, collaborate with team mates on the right panel and get the screenshot and all the metadata in the middle. I could also customize it.
This was to be the core of the product and had to work really well and took the longest time to design and code.
It had a chat like feature to collaborate with team mates.
I also needed to know the visibility for each issue. To check if my team members had looked at it and were "on it". So it was sort of inspired by the WhatsApp double check mark.
This would be my dream product that I would love to use to report bugs and feedback and also resolve issues at the other end.
The other challenge was developing the extension and the widget. I realised late into the game that Chrome had stopped supporting chrome manifest version 2 (which was a lot easier to code) and I had to port my code into manifest version 3 which according to the developer community has a lot of issues. That was painful but satisfying to get a working extension in the end.
The team management features like sending invites and handling projects had to work like a dream as this is a team product so I spent a lot of time crafting emails and making the onboarding as smooth as possible.
Stripe integration was surprisingly difficult. I had used Paypal before in ProxiesAPI and I was expecting Stripe to be a breeze but its documentation is a bit heavy and all over the place with multiple versions.
